About Delilah

Delilah is a lovely six-year-old English Bulldog mix, ready to find her forever home. She's predominantly white and cream, embodying the charm of her breed with a gentle spirit. Being a large dog, Delilah prefers a space where she can lounge comfortably, whether that’s a cozy corner inside or a shaded spot outside. She is up to date on her vaccinations, making her a healthy companion. Delilah doesn't have any special needs, which makes her an excellent choice for a variety of households. Although a strong, independent soul, she thrives on affection. While Delilah hasn’t been explicitly tested with children, her friendly nature hints at a potential great fit. However, she would do best in a home with an experienced owner who can appreciate her unique personality. This affectionate girl is in Philadelphia, PA, waiting for the right family to take her in.
